Stationary Three Phase Meter Test Bench
The YC1893D meter test system is a full-automatic test system for testing and calibration of both single-phase and three-phase electric energy meters, which composes of:
- Three-phase Power source
- Three-phase Reference standard meter
- Meter suspension test racks for testing of both 1-phase/3-phase meters
- Smart meter function test system (fixed voltages, optical probe, relay control test and ripple control box as option)
- Other necessary parts
- PC and software controlling the whole system
The YC1893D meter test system is fully compliant with the IEC 60736 standard and is suitable for testing meters according to the following standards:
- IEC 62052-11 and IEC 62053-11, -21, -22, -23, -24
- IEC 62056
- EN 50470-1, EN 50470-2, EN-50470-3
- IEC 61010
Features
- The meter test system can measure mechanical meters, electronic mechanical meters and electronic meter by the way of automatic, semi-automatic or manual operation.
- Aluminium alloy material, light and strong and corrosion resistant.
- Automatic positioning rotor mark of disc of mechanical meter, with more efficiency.
- The swing together of the scanning heads simplifies the control.
- Fully automatic completion of the following tests:
- Accuracy test in all four quadrants (active, reactive and apparent energy)
- Repeatability of error test
- Creep test (No-load test)
- Starting current test
- Dial test (Register test)
- Meter constant test
- Influence quantity test (voltage, voltage unbalance, frequency, harmonic distortion, reverse phase sequence.)
- Calibration of reference standard meter having lower accuracy than the employed reference standard
- Pre-warming
- Dips and Interruptions
- Testing single-phase meters under tampered conditions
- Sub Harmonics as per IEC standards
- Odd Harmonics as per IEC standards
- Measuring different constants of meters synchronously.
- With the protection function of overload, short voltage circuit and open current circuit.
Technical specification
The test bench is multiple positions up to 24 meters, 0.02% of accuracy class Three-phase Meter Test System with ICTs, with multiple serial port communication system for parallel communication for testing of smart meters.
Voltage | 3x230 / 400 V ±10%, 50 / 60 Hz ±2 Hz |
Frequency | 50 Hz ±15% |
Power capacity | > 6 kVA |
Power efficient(at full load) | ≥85% |
Ambient temperature | -10 °C -- +40 °C |
Relative humidity | 35% - 85% |
Voltage |
Test voltage output (Phase-Neutral) | 3x(24 – 300 V) |
Power of the voltage output | 3×1000VA |
Resolution | Better than 0.01% of full scale value of range |
Setting accuracy | Better than 0.05% at the final range value |
Stability | Better than 0.005%/h (integration time 150 s) |
Load regulation from 0-max. load | < 0.01% |
Distortion factor | < 0.3% for linear resistance load |
Harmonics | 2nd – 41st free programmable |
Current |
Test current output | 1 mA – 120 A |
Power of the current output | 3×2000VA |
Resolution | Better than 0.01% of full scale value of range |
Setting accuracy | Better than 0.05% at the final range value |
Stability | Better than 0.005%/h (integration time 150 s) |
Load regulation from 0-max. load | < 0.01% |
Distortion factor | < 0.3% for linear resistance load |
Harmonics | 2nd – 41st free programmable |
Phase angle |
Range | 0 -- 360° |
Resolution | 0.01° |
Setting accuracy | 0.1° |
Frequency |
Range | 45 Hz – 65 Hz |
Resolution | 0.01 Hz |
